    Default DREAMBOX EDIT....DATEI NICHT GEFUNDEN

    Hi to all,
    I have been using DBedit for the past 3 months to transfer bouquets effortlessly via DBedit. I used to do this via laptop. It always worked perfectly and then one day out of the blue it says datei nicht defunden when i try transferring. I then tried to do it from the main desktop pc which worked flawlessly first time. After that the same error message datei nicht gefunden, which in english means file not found. It worked always and suddenyl stopped working for some strange reason. Can anyone please help me out as to how i can get it working again please?
    Thanks for reading, hope u can help!

    PS---have tried different bouquets SGT, b16 and all different dates but same message on all. Have heard it would be due to 2 devices with same IP but have checked and this is not the case. Confused.com

    you dont say what DBedit version you have tried and failed on
    you dont say what box you have
    you dont say what image your using

    have you checked all the options settings in DBedit
    have you checked the box ip against the ip in DBedit
    have you checked the user and pass test in DBedit
    are you using the right settings for your box
    have you checked the test ip connection in DBedit
    have you checked the right path for the XML file in options
    have you checked port 21 is written in DBedit options

    after you get the file not found error
    in DBedit at the top click info then log
    it will tell why theres an error

    try DreamBoxEdit V 3.0.0.0

    try this
    ftp tab in DBedit click Receive Files from Dreambox
    send them to a new folder on your pc
    then try and send the same settings in
    the new folder back to dm
